What it costs to charge a 2026 Nissan LEAF 75kWh (18 inch alloy Wheels) in Kansas
At Kansas's residential electricity rate of 15.19¢/kWh, a 2026 Nissan LEAF 75kWh (18 inch alloy Wheels) (rated 30 kWh per 100 miles by the EPA) costs $4.56 to drive 100 miles on home charging, against $16.02 for the same distance in a car averaging 25.5 mpg on gasoline at $4.085/gallon. That works out to 71.6% cheaper per mile than gasoline in Kansas — charging at home costs a fraction of what gas would here.
Annual cost, at 15 thousands miles a year
Home charging this 2026 Nissan LEAF 75kWh (18 inch alloy Wheels) in Kansas runs about $684 over fueleconomy.gov's default 15,000 annual miles, versus about $2,403 for the gasoline equivalent. Call it about $1,719 saved annually, at this mileage.
Cost of a full charge
$13.12 — that's what Kansas's 15.19¢/kWh rate puts on the 86.4 kWh a 2026 Nissan LEAF 75kWh (18 inch alloy Wheels) needs for its full 288-mile EPA range.
